Sid, you also own a truck, those tend to cost more to insure because they are more likely to cause accidents and tend to do more damage when they do, it's also a new truck so right there it's going to cost more and if you have full coverage on it that bit of insurance is based off the value of the vehicle and how costly it is to repair.
My parents pay more for insurance then I do because their car is 7 years newer then mine and they also have a Ford Ranger as a 2nd vehicle, other then that our driving records are the same, we both are home owners with good credit the only thing that would put me in a better insurance bracket would be if I was married.

Trucks also cost more to own, tires for your truck are nearly twice as expensive as tires for my civic, truck holds more oil, uses more gas and has more spark plugs.
